The Ravens are coming into this game as the number 1 seed in the AFC and recently they have been playing like the team to beat in the NFL. They have the home advantage in this game and blew by another opponent last week when they beat the Texans 34-10. The Ravens also have one of the best offenses and defenses in the NFL this season, but they are still going up against a Chiefs team that are the defending Super Bowl champions and they have the pedigree and experience of being in this situation before. The strength of the Chiefs this season has been their defense which has also been playing great recently. They did allow 24 points last week in Buffalo but they have also allowed just 17 points or less in 3 of their last 4 as well as 4 of their last 6 games. This has also been a strong trend for the Chiefs all season as they have the 2nd best defense in the NFL this season for points allowed, averaging 17.3 points allowed per game, which is only 0.8 points more allowed per game than the Ravens defense which leads the NFL in that category. The Chiefs defense is good enough to keep this Ravens offense at bay and make this a very close game, but the Chiefs offense has also been much better in recent weeks as well. The Chiefs have been struggling a lot on offense this season but their offense has been much better over the last few weeks as they have been gaining momentum. They have won their last 4 straight games and they have scored at least 25 points in 3 of those 4 games. The Chiefs are also very good in the underdog role as they are 5-1 ATS as an underdog the last 3 seasons and 4-0 ATS as a road underdog in that same span, going 2-0 ATS in both roles this season alone. The Ravens are also coming off of a 34-10 win against the Texans in their last game and the Ravens are actually awful coming off of a blowout win as they are 0-5 ATS over the last 3 seasons after a win by 21 points or more, going 0-4 ATS this season alone when in that position. At the end of the day, the Ravens are good but the Chiefs have the Championship pedigree and know what they need to do as they have been in this position before while this Ravens team has not. The Chiefs will cover the spread in this game.
